Pharrell Shows Ovaries Some Love, Designs Billionaire Girls Club

Rapper/Producer Pharrell Williams had immense success with his male clothing line Billionaire Boys Club back in 2005. And in spring 2013, he plans to build the brand by adding a female line called Billionaire Girls Club. In addition to fashion work, Williams recently released his new liquor brand targeted to women, called Qream. Also, he is in works to publish a new book with Ambra Medda, director of Design Miami, called “Places & Spaces I’ve Been.” But that’s not all. We’ve also heard that he’s working with Mark McNairy, New York designer and former creative director of America’s Ivy League education group, to establish a footwear collection set for release in February 2012. Talk about a workaholic.
